Too many people forego renters insurance because they think it's expensive, or because they think their landlord's coverage protects them. However, none of these suppositions are true. This type of insurance is crucial, especially if you’re a pet owner. Here are a few things to know about the coverage and how your companion affects it.

Common Questions About Pets & Renters Insurance

Should you update your policy when you get a pet?

You need to notify your insurer when you get a pet if you want them covered by your policy. Your insurer weighs all risks when calculating your premium amount, and the possibility of your pet injuring someone or damaging their property is a necessary consideration for the liability portion of your coverage.

Does renters insurance cover damages the pet causes to the apartment?

renters insuranceDepending on the insurer, the situation, and the policy, it may cover some or all of the damages your pet causes to the apartment. However, you’re required to take measures to mitigate the damage as soon as you know about it. For instance, if your dog chews the carpeting or your cat scratches up the door, you must take active steps to prevent it from happening again. Subsequent claims will be denied.

What if your pet injures someone?

Renters insurance does cover liability claims of this type. For instance, if your dog bites someone — or their pet — your policy will cover the cost of medical treatment up to the policy limit. Beyond that amount, you’re responsible to pay out of pocket. This is also true if your pet cat severely scratches someone and they end up in the hospital, or if a person trips and falls over your docile cat. You’re typically covered whether the accident happens on your property or when you’re out on a walk.

Does renters insurance include animal restrictions?

Some insurers will not cover dog breeds that are large or known for aggressive behavior, such as Rottweilers, pit bulls, Doberman pinschers, and German shepherds. Others exclude coverage for exotic pets, like monkeys, ferrets, wolf mixes, and snakes.
